
Food Technologist
- Ahmedabad, Gujarat
- Permanent
- Full-time
- Possess working technical knowledge of product and process development and optimization, including formula and process development, optimization, manufacturing validation and implementation.
- Demonstrated application of food science and process engineering principles in developing manufacturing solutions with a sound understanding of the interaction between process unit operations and product physical and sensory properties.
- Working Knowledge with manufacturing environments including safety, ingredient management, confectionary manufacturing processes, packaging processes, Quality Assurance, GMP and Lean manufacturing principles with ability to lead structured problem solving and Focus Improvement teams.
- Working knowledge of lean manufacturing, TPM, and six sigma principles. Green/blackbelt certification preferred.
- Experience operating lab and/or pilot scale equipment/instrumentation and working in a manufacturing plant.
- Chocolate and Confectionery Manufacturing experience preferred.
